摘要
This paper presents a one-dimensional model for a composite laminated plate containing a delamination and subjected to uniaxial compression. The delaminated plate is thought of as two sublaminates partly connected by an elastic interface. With the aim of modeling the behavior of the thin layer of resin joining the laminae together in a real laminate, this interface is considered to be a continuous distribution of normal and tangential elastic springs. The nonlinear equilibrium equations, derived from von Karman's plate theory, are solved explicitly, and the normal and tangential interlaminar stresses are determined. The virtual crack closure technique is used to deduce the expressions for the mode-I and mode-II energy release rates, as these are needed in order to apply a mixed-mode crack-growth criterion.
